Technical Mastery: Calibre 3230 and the Superlative Standard 

By introducing 18-carat yellow gold into the OP 41 lineup, the brand has disrupted the "steel-only" tradition that has defined this collection for decades.

It’s a high-stakes play on "Yellow Rolesor," but with a twist of sophisticated restraint. 

Instead of the usual flash of gold centre links, Rolex has kept the precious metal strictly to the domed bezel and crown. “100 years”, appears at 6, with “100” located on the crown, in honour of the centenary of the Oyster case.

We like the striking contrast against the brushed Oystersteel bracelet, a move that screams "stealth wealth" and serves as a clever nod to the 1950s "Zephyr" models. 

Even if your heart usually beats for the dark, moody aesthetic of the Rolex Batman, it’s hard not to be lured in by this "Gold-light" approach. 

Underneath the slate grey sunray dial, calibre 3230 is pulling double duty. 

With Chronergy escapement and blue Parachrom hairspring, it handles shocks and magnetism like a pro, ensuring it stays pinpoint accurate long after Watches and Wonders 2026. 

5 minute intervals are marked by miniscule green squares while the brand name is positioned below 12 in the same accent, serving up a “Wimbledon Datejust" feel.
